Domino

Domino has been a member of X-Force since the very first time they got together — kind of. It was actually Copy Cat portraying Domino, but the real Domino later joined the team during the comic’s first volume and has since been a staple on the roster. We don’t know if the Copy Cat angle will come into play (especially since there’s still a chance Vanessa could become Copy Cat), but Domino will be a fun character to have around, regardless. Her power is, at its very basic level, having good luck and the ability to get out of tough situations. She’s also an expert marksman with a variety of weapons.

Bedlam

Aside from being a complete badass in his own right (think lots of martial arts training), Bedlam’s abilities is to interrupt electrical and mechanical systems, which would also include the human brain. He can cause pain and confusion or just make you go to sleep. His name is, as they usually are, right on the mark. Bedlam had a short turn in the X-Force, but he did appear in the first volume of the comic.

Shatterstar

As most mutants do, Shatterstar has enhanced strength, speed, and agility, and has been trained in various forms of martial arts. He’s also incredibly intelligent, with an enhanced ability to learn, as well as the power to create shock waves. He’s also been known to open portals. Zeitgeist?

This next member of X-Force is a bit tricky to nail down. There are a lot of options as to who Bill Skarsgård could be playing. Rictor (generates/manipulates seismic energy) would make sense given he and Shatterstar become romantically involved in the comics, but just as many fans are wondering if he’s possibly Zeitgeist (spews acidic vomit), especially since it does look like he’s wearing a protective mouth covering in the trailer. Rictor was featured in quite a few issues in the first volume of X-Force, while Zeitgeist was only in one. (Note: This wouldn’t be the first time Deadpool has changed a mutant’s abilities for the movie — they did it for Neagsonic, too.)

Peter Wisdom

We only get a snapshot of a man named Peter as Deadpool is trying to decide who to make a part of his team, but it’s likely that this is Peter Wisdom, who is not only a secret agent, but can also absorb heat and solar radiation and release it back out through his fingertips. (Hey, doesn’t that sound kind of like the kid Cable is going after?) He’s also worked with X-Force in the comics.
